Job description

ABOUT THE JOB

The Physical Therapist is responsible for a combination of clinical and client facing worksite support. The Physical Therapist is responsible for assuring that all patients receive top notch musculoskeletal care. The Physical Therapist will carry out an individualized program of physical therapy including assessment, treatment, planning, implementation, education, and communication to maximize a patient's progress toward achieving functional goals. In addition, the Physical Therapist will help support the client in the worksite providing body mechanics education, ergonomics and safety information, wellness initiatives, and other non-clinical worksite support. The Physical Therapist will maintain a positive working relationship and collaboration with other health professionals and ancillary staff.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Functions as part of care continuum and medical team, including but not limited to: physician, PA/NP, occupational therapist, health coach, medical assistant, etc.
  • Administers appropriate physical therapy treatments including therapeutic exercise, therapeutic activities, manual therapies, modalities, and patient education.
  • Based on results of thorough assessment, plans, and executes a thorough goal-directed treatment program that meets the patient's goals and provides positive outcome measures.
  • Assist with care coordination and ensure patient seeks appropriate level of care or specialty and follows up accordingly.
  • May supervise and direct PTA’s in accordance with professional guidelines.
  • Teach in-home therapeutic exercises and stretches as part of treatment plan.
  • Documents patient care services appropriately and promptly by charting in patient’s electronic medical record.
  • Maintains saf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ules, and regulations.
  • Protects patients and employees by adhering to infection-control policies and protocols.
  • Maintains and develops professional knowledge and skills by reviewing professional publications and by attending continuing education.
  • Develops physical therapy staff by providing evidence-based practice resources, developing and conducting in-service training programs.
  • Injury prevention education and worksite assessments as needed and/or applicable.
  • Address ergonomic needs of client worksite as applicable/needed.
  • Effectively communicates with interdisciplinary team in the planning and implementation of the patient’s plan of care.
  • Attend all Marathon Health center training sessions (including EMR training).
  • Identify community health needs and strategies to address them.
  • To advise on Marathon Health policy within the continually changing environment of healthcare delivery.
  • To schedule follow-up appointments, screenings, and tests for client company employees.
  • Assist in outreach efforts with Marathon Health to target those employees at highest risk of developing chronic diseases.
QUALIFICATIONS
  • BS, MS or Doctorate Degree in Physical Therapy from an accredited university (CAPTE).
  • Current license from the state Board of Physical Therapy Examiners.
  • Minimum of 3 years’ experience working as a Physical Therapist.
  • Current BLS certification.
  • Understanding of clinical documentation requirements utilizing electronic medical records software in accordance with state, federal, and APTA guidelines.
  • Outpatient experience for adolescent and adult population.
  • Ergonomic training, certification, or experience a plus.
DESIRED ATTRIBUTES
  • Excellent presentation skills and ability to present education materials to multiple levels within a client’s organization.
  • Comfortable working with employees at all levels within an organization, working independently and with limited supervision.
  • Consistently demonstrate professionalism in communications and relationships with patients, clients, co-workers, Marathon corporate leadership and support staff, employers, prospects, vendors, and carriers
